Responsibilities of the Layout Engineer
As a Layout Engineer, your key tasks will include:
- Participating in system design to ensure optimal layouts and functionality.
- Creating and completing 3D designs from initial sketches to final customer approval.
- Detailing designs to prepare and release mechanical equipment specifications.
- Managing revisions of 3D models to ensure accuracy and consistency.
- Coordinating Building Information Modeling (BIM) interfaces for seamless integration.
- Collaborating with engineers and other professionals to develop and implement effective solutions.
- Ensuring all projects are completed on time, within budget, and in compliance with required standards.
- Troubleshooting and resolving technical issues as they arise
- Ensuring compliance with relevant regulations, codes, and standards throughout the project lifecycle.

Functie-eisen
Job requirements
- Technical background
- Successfully completed vocational education (MTS/MBO-4) with relevant work experience, or Bachelor’s degree (HTS/HBO) in Mechanical Engineering (must have)
- Technical Skills: Proficiency in mechanical design tools such as AutoCAD (must have) and REVIT.
- Flexibility: Willingness to travel internationally, up to 10%.
